Output 30a6c522082414d84b23033a488c0b0e7ed571e8c17c679c366be12c7ee6926f:0

value
66126
script pubkey
OP_0 OP_PUSHBYTES_32 8a5b29e89386818ed76fd4b65636f92df66a8f7e06b9cec1cfff72b68a37a3f7
address
bc1q3fdjn6yns6qca4m06jm9vdhe9hmx4rm7q6uuasw0laetdz3h50msx2gzsg
transaction
30a6c522082414d84b23033a488c0b0e7ed571e8c17c679c366be12c7ee6926f
spent
true